Description: Rosiglitazone activates PPARγ1 and PPARγ2 and selectively activates chimeras containing the ligand-binding domains (LBDs) of PPARγ over PPARα and PPARδ in a cell-based reporter assay at 10 mM and can induce differentiation of C3H10T1/2 stem cells into adipocytes when used at a concentration of 1 µM.

Name: Rosiglitazone potassium
CAS#: 316371-84-3 (potassium)
Chemical Formula: C18H18KN3O3S
Exact Mass: 0.00
Molecular Weight: 395.520
Elemental Analysis: C, 54.66; H, 4.59; K, 9.89; N, 10.62; O, 12.14; S, 8.11
Related CAS #: 155141-29-0 (maleate) 122320-73-4 (free base) 316371-84-3 (potassium)
Synonym: Rosiglitazone (potassium salt); Rosiglitazone K; Rosiglitazone (K)
IUPAC/Chemical Name: potassium 5-(4-(2-(methyl(pyridin-2-yl)amino)ethoxy)benzyl)-2,4-dioxothiazolidin-3-ide
InChi Key: RWOGCLSZSSKLEN-UHFFFAOYSA-M
InChi Code: InChI=1S/C18H19N3O3S.K/c1-21(16-4-2-3-9-19-16)10-11-24-14-7-5-13(6-8-14)12-15-17(22)20-18(23)25-15;/h2-9,15H,10-12H2,1H3,(H,20,22,23);/q;+1/p-1
SMILES Code: CN(C1=NC=CC=C1)CCOC2=CC=C(C=C2)CC3SC([N-]C3=O)=O.[K+]
